Lauren Hoffman

Lauren assists on multiple teams, handling matters ranging from contract disputes to handbook and policy drafting, as well as helping advise clients on working through complex issues and considerations.

About

Lauren graduated summa cum laude from the University of Tennessee, where she double majored in Global Studies, concentrating in global politics and economy, and Political Science, concentrating in public administration. She also minored in Americana Studies and African Studies and was a member of the Chancellor’s Honors Program and Phi Beta Kappa.

Lauren was an active member of multiple groups on campus, including serving as a research assistant studying study abroad language learning, a mentor and orientation leader for international students, an afterschool elementary school Spanish teacher, treasurer of OXFAM of UT Knoxville, volunteer with the Boys and Girls Club, a peer health educator, and a Leadership and Service Ambassador. She additionally founded an on-campus organization which hosted a forum for students to hold conversations on controversial topics. She was nominated for the Diversity and Inclusion Award.

While at Vanderbilt, Lauren was the Development Editor in the Journal of Entertainment and Technology. She was also an active member of the Black Law Student Association, serving as Community Service Chair and Social Chair, and formally and informally mentoring students.

Lauren is a proud Tennessean, having been born in Nashville, attending law school in Nashville, studying and living in Knoxville, and growing up and now working in Memphis. Outside of the office, Lauren enjoys hiking, biking, traveling, and mentoring.
